Originally called Te Pito O Te Henua, or the navel of the world, Easter Island is one of the most … WebEaster Island statues are known for their large, broad noses and big chins, along with rectangle-shaped ears and deep eye slits. Their bodies are normally squatting, with their arms resting in different positions and are without legs. The majority of the ahu are found along the coast and face inland towards the community.
